Mckenna Grace has joined the cast of The Hunger Games: Sunrise on the Reaping.
In November 2026, the movie version of “The Hunger Games: Sunrise at the Reaping,” based on the latest book by Suzanne Collins, will hit U.S. cinemas. This film production, helmed by director Francis Lawrence, comes from Lionsgate.
Who will McKenna Grace be playing in The Hunger Games: Sunrise on the Reaping?

Exciting updates have been rolling in as Joseph Zada was announced for his role as Haymitch, and Whitney Peak will bring Lenore Dove Baird, Haymitch’s love interest, to life on screen. Sunrise on the Reaping takes us to the world of Panem, twenty-four years prior to The Hunger Games, and it unfolds from the morning of the drawing for the Fiftieth Hunger Games, or the Second Quarter Quell, as this event is also known.
The script for “Sunrise at the Harvest” was penned by Billy Ray. Nina Jacobson, Brad Simpson, and Cameron MacConomy will act as producers, with the latter serving in an executive role. Meredith Wieck and Scott O’Brien are supervising the project for Lionsgate.
In recent years, Grace has become widely recognized for her roles, most notably Phoebe Spengler in Ghostbusters: Afterlife (2021) and Ghostbusters: Frozen Empire (2024). Her impressive film portfolio also includes Independence Day: Resurgence (2016), Gifted (2017), Captain Marvel (2019), Annabelle Comes Home (2019), Malignant (2021) and numerous other productions. Additionally, she has graced various television series such as The Haunting of Hill House, Chilling Adventures of Sabrina, The Handmaid’s Tale, A Friend of the Family, and many more.
The movie ‘Sunrise at the Harvest’ is set to hit U.S. cinemas on November 20, 2026, distributed by Lionsgate. Originally penned by Collins, the book was published on March 18 and can now be bought.
